Manoharpur Population - Kaimur, Bihar

Manoharpur is a medium size village located in Durgawati Block of Kaimur district, Bihar with total 80 families residing. The Manoharpur village has population of 522 of which 282 are males while 240 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Manoharp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 90 which makes up 17.24 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Manoharpur village is 851 which is lower than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Manoharpur as per census is 607, lower than Bihar average of 935.

Manoharp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Manoharpur village was 72.45 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Manoharpur Male literacy stands at 79.65 % while female literacy rate was 64.56 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 13.41 % of total population in Manoharpur village. The village Manoharpur curr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Manoharpur village out of total population, 186 were engaged in work activities. 69.89 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 30.11 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 186 workers engaged in Main Work, 61 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 31 were Agricultural labourer.
